glacial acetic acid hazards_glacial acetic acid hazardsIn analytical chemistry, pH control is essential for accurate measurements and experiments. Glacial acetic acid is used to prepare buffer solutions, especially acetate buffers, which allow researchers to maintain a stable pH environment during various biochemical reactions. The pKa of acetic acid is around 4.76, making it an ideal choice for buffers in biological and chemical assays that require slightly acidic conditions. These buffers are crucial for enzymatic reactions where pH can significantly influence enzyme activity.

glacial acetic acid hazards_glacial acetic acid hazardsOn the other hand, the fermentation route takes advantage of microorganisms to convert biomass into acetic acid. This method is often seen as a more environmentally friendly option since it utilizes renewable resources. The process usually involves fermenting carbohydrates derived from agricultural products or waste, producing acetic acid as a metabolic by-product. Although this method typically results in a mixture of acids, further refining steps can isolate glacial acetic acid.

However, working with glacial acetic acid requires caution. While it is an effective solvent, it is also corrosive and can cause burns upon contact with skin. Proper handling and safety measures are essential when using this compound in any setting. Additionally, understanding its solubility limits with various solvents is crucial, as glacial acetic acid does not mix well with hydrocarbons and certain non-polar solvents.

">This depiction highlights the arrangement of atoms within the molecule. The molecule consists of two carbon atoms, four hydrogen atoms, and two oxygen atoms. The first carbon (C1) is part of a methyl group (CH₃), while the second carbon (C2) is bonded to a hydroxyl group (–OH) and a double-bonded oxygen (C=O), forming the carboxylic acid functional group. The presence of this functional group plays a crucial role in the reactivity and behavior of acetic acid, making it an essential compound in organic chemistry.
